About 19 Angmering Way
19 Angmering Way is a three-bedroom detached house in Rustington, Littlehampton, Littlehampton (BN16 3RA). It has a recorded floor area of 133 m² (around 1432 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1930-1949 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(July 2014) shows an E (score 54),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. The recommended improvements would lift it to C (score 69), a 2-band jump. The latest certificate is from July 2014,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.
At 133 m² the property is well over the postcode median (69 m² across 42 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. It lags the bulk of the postcode on energy efficiency (less efficient than 76% of similar EPCs). Most recent transfer: September 2019 at £377,500. Across the public record there are 5 sales, relatively high churn for a single property. Across 1996–2019, sale prices on this property compounded at 8.2%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£435,000 is 15.2% above the 2019 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£264/sq ft) was about 16% above the typical sold price in the postcode. One historical planning record sits against the property in 2010.
